Which document did lincoln reference in his gettysburg address?

History
1 answer:
ohaa [14]4 years ago
6 0
President Lincoln referred to the Declaration of Independence in his Gettysburg Address. He referenced protecting the rights of the people, and equality for all people, which is why it is believed he was referring to the Declaration of Independence.

ANSWER: Declaration of Independence

Compare Roosevelt’s New Deal, Kennedy’s New Frontier, and Johnson’s Great Society. How are they similar, and how they are differ
attashe74 [19]

Answer:

Explanation:

Historians and political scientists have most often linked the Great Society to the New Deal; there is no doubt that LBJ was committed to expanding the Rooseveltian reform structure, a phenomenon that he saw as organic rather than static. As he remarked in a March 1937 radio address: “If the administration program [the New Deal] were a temporary thing the situation would be different. But it is not for a day or for a year, but for an age. It must be worked out through time, and long after Roosevelt leaves the White House, it will still be developing, expanding. . . . The man who goes to Congress this year, or next year, must be prepared to meet this condition. He must be capable of growing and progressing with it.” In truth, the Great Society marked the culmination of the effort by liberals to use the concept of positive rights (the right to a decent education, a good job, adequate health care) as opposed to negative rights (freedom of religion, freedom of speech, the right to vote) to achieve social and economic justice.
